Asher Robinson – Perry

He is a good kid that contributed a lot as a freshman last season. He had 29 carries for 126 yards and a touchdown. He also registered three receptions for 22 yards and a touchdown. On the defensive side, he ended with 10 tackles. He looks to have a bigger impact on both sides of the ball this season.
